Importance of Quantum Decoherence in Brain Processes
By Max Tegmark
Summary
Calculated decoherence time for microtubule superpositions: ~10⁻¹³ seconds (far below the ~10⁻¹ seconds needed for neural function). Concludes quantum effects cannot survive in the warm, wet, noisy brain environment.
Why It Matters
The most cited objection to quantum consciousness. Hameroff defends Orch-OR, citing ordered water in microtubules, cooperative lattice dynamics, and experimental results (Bandyopadhyay 2020) showing quantum vibrations at MHz frequencies.
